IS32LT3175N/P Single-Channel Linear LED Drivers

ISSI IS32LT3175N/P Single-Channel Linear LED Drivers come with fade in/out and PWM dimming. The regulators serve as a stand-alone LED driver-configurable from 20mA to 150mA with external resistors, no microcontroller is necessary. A logic level “courtesy light” signal from the PWM pin can be interfaced to precisely drive the LED channel. The IS32LT3175P obtains a positive polarity PWM signal. In addition, the IS32LT3175N obtains a negative polarity PWM signal. The regulator integrates a 63-step fade-in and fades out the algorithm (Gamma correction). This causes the output LED current to increasingly rise up to the full source value after the EN pin is pulsed.

ILDx DC-DC LED Driver ICs for High Power LEDs

Infineon Technologies ILDx DC-DC LED Driver ICs for High Power LEDs are hysteretic  buck ICs designed to drives high power LEDs for general lighting. These ICs  support currents from 150mA to 3A, making them the ideal choice for high- and ultra-high-power LEDs. Efficiency can be as high as 98% across a wide range of operation conditions. Both PWM (Pulse Width Modulation) and Analog Voltage dimming options are available. Integrated smart thermal protection, along with overvoltage and overcurrent protection, contribute to a longer LED lifetime.
